WebJul 8, 2024 · This is not a good method for print on demand shops, it is better used by bigger t-shirt printing companies, that produce shirts with one design in bulk. Talking about colors and designs, screen printing is usually limited to no more than 9 colors (9 already being a lot!) and the best design are simple geometric shapes with no small details. WebIt is one of the recently evolved techniques and as the name suggests it prints the ink directly to garments. It does not give an outward or bulged feel on the T-shirt as the color or ink makes its way deep down in the fiber.
